gpt4 book ai didi

c++ - fatal error 和非 fatal error 的区别

转载 作者:搜寻专家 更新时间:2023-10-31 00:13:51 26 4
gpt4 key购买 nike

当一个人试图编译代码时,在 IDE 中显示的 fatal error 和非 fatal error 之间的主要区别是什么?

在这两种情况下,编译器都会显示一条错误消息,并且程序不会被编译。 fatal error 是编译器或链接器中未定义的编译器错误吗?

最佳答案

fatal error 可能会立即停止编译该翻译单元。

编译器可能会在出现错误 后继续编译,以便向您揭示更全面的问题列表。

尽管在您的情况下,预处理器 已发出 fatal error 。也许这完全取决于编译器编写者的心情。

关于c++ - fatal error 和非 fatal error 的区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25401203/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com